Are you ready to kickstart your career in recruitment, while playing a part in one of the UK’s most exciting infrastructure projects? At SPS Bus, we are looking for a motivated, organised, and enthusiastic Recruitment Apprentice to join our Recruitment Team. This is more than just an apprenticeship — it’s an opportunity to become part of the team helping recruit and onboard drivers supporting the Sizewell C Power Station project.

You’ll gain first-hand experience within a fast-paced, high-volume recruitment environment, helping attract, support, and onboard drivers who play a vital role in keeping this major project moving. With full training, mentoring, and ongoing support, you’ll develop the skills, confidence, and experience needed to build a successful long-term career in recruitment whilst gaining a recognised recruitment qualification.

What You’ll Be Learning

  • Recruitment and talent attraction
  • Candidate screening and onboarding
  • Interview coordination and communication
  • Compliance and Right to Work processes
  • Recruitment systems and administration
  • Customer service and stakeholder management
  • Working within a fast-paced transport environment

Key Responsibilities

  • Support the end-to-end recruitment process for driver roles, from application through to onboarding.
  • Assist with creating and posting job adverts across recruitment platforms and social media channels.
  • Communicate with candidates throughout the recruitment journey, providing a professional and positive experience.
  • Coordinate interviews, assessments, and onboarding activities.
  • Support recruitment events, job fairs, and driver assessment days.
  • Maintain accurate candidate records and recruitment documentation.
  • Assist with arranging medical appointments and completing Right to Work Checks.
  • Learn compliance processes required for working on high-security and regulated sites.
  • Provide excellent customer service to candidates, managers, and colleagues.
  • Support general recruitment administration tasks.
  • Build strong working relationships with internal and external teams.
  • Ensure all recruitment activities are completed professionally and in line with company procedures.
